Subject: Door Sensor Recall — Action Required Tonight

Night shift,

Haldane Security has recalled the Model K door sensors fitted on floors 2 and 5 of Orrin Tower. Their technician will replace them between 23:00 and 03:00 tonight. Please verify his work order on arrival, escort him to each sensor, and record serials replaced in the log. He will need the maintenance override code provided below.

staff pass of fajof-fawif = bdg-ES-2

Changelog — TileForge 3.2.0. The setting formerly named CACHE_WRITE_TOKEN has been renamed to TILECACHE_SIGNING_KEY to clarify that it signs tile-rendering cache entries rather than authorizing writes. Old name is still read with a deprecation warning until 3.4. Rotation policy is unchanged: quarterly, enforced by the Rendlow ops cron. Reviewers should confirm no plaintext values appear in diffs. Deployments must now include this line in the environment file:

secret setting of tajof-bahif: COURIER_KEY3=65d

## Approvals: Tilevault Cache Layer

All changes to the Tilevault rendering cache require review of eviction semantics, since stale tiles can persist across zoom levels if the invalidation keys are mishandled. Reviewers should verify that cache keys include the style revision hash and that warm-up jobs are idempotent. No merge proceeds without sign-off from the designated owner, whose name appears below.

signatory, yahog-badug: Quenix Ulaael

## Step 6 — Digest Scheduler Deploy

Deploy the Driftmail digest scheduler after the queue drain completes. Confirm the cron manifest references the new batch window (03:30 UTC) and that the Sablehook workers report idle. Do not restart the sender pool until the scheduler health check passes twice consecutively. The digest templates ship in the same bundle; verify the bundle hash against the release ticket. Sign the manifest before pushing to the Northgale registry. Use the deploy key below for signing.

deploy key for baweg-bajeg: bky9_DYLNv2wGq